Record breaking snowfall and the Science Centre roof is fine.
In 2024, Ford closed the OSC.
He said the roof needed repair, but the Auditor General found Conservative emails saying they closed it to distract from the environmental destruction & waste of taxpayer dollars at Ontario Place.

The Ontario Science Centre’s roof didn’t buckle under the weight of all the snow that fell today in Toronto. The engineer’s report that was used as an excuse to close it recommended repairs but not a shut down. The government shut it down anyway.
